了解Blender:什么是Blender?
Blender是一款开源的3D建模、动画、渲染和视频编辑软件。它由Blender Foundation维护,并由全球的志愿者社区不断发展和完善。Blender适用于各种3D创作需求,从简单的模型制作到复杂的动画制作,都可以在Blender中完成。
初识Blender界面
当你第一次打开Blender时,你会看到一个复杂的界面。下面是Blender界面的主要部分:
- 顶栏:包含文件操作、编辑模式切换、视图操作等。
- 工具栏:提供各种工具,如移动、旋转、缩放等。
- 视图区域:显示3D模型或场景。
- 属性编辑器:用于编辑当前选中的对象或场景的属性。
- 节点编辑器:用于创建和编辑节点网络,如材质、灯光等。
Blender 3D建模基础
1. 创建基本形状
Blender提供了多种基本形状,如立方体、球体、圆柱体等。你可以通过顶栏的“添加”按钮来创建这些形状。
# Blender Python API 示例:创建一个立方体
import bpy
# 创建一个立方体
bpy.ops.mesh.primitive_cube_add()
# 获取创建的立方体
cube = bpy.context.object
# 设置立方体的位置
cube.location = (1, 1, 1)
2. 编辑形状
创建基本形状后,你可以通过顶栏的工具来编辑形状。例如,使用“移动”、“旋转”和“缩放”工具来调整形状的位置、方向和大小。
3. 创建多边形网格
多边形网格是Blender中最常用的建模工具。你可以通过“顶点”、“边”和“面”来编辑多边形网格。
# Blender Python API 示例:创建一个多边形网格
import bpy
# 创建一个多边形网格
bpy.ops.mesh.primitive_cube_add()
# 获取创建的立方体
cube = bpy.context.object
# 转换为可编辑对象
bpy.ops.object.mode_set(mode='EDIT')
# 添加一个顶点
bpy.ops.mesh.vertex_add()
# 获取新添加的顶点
vertex = cube.data.vertices[-1]
# 设置顶点的位置
vertex.co = (2, 2, 2)
# 退出编辑模式
bpy.ops.object.mode_set(mode='OBJECT')
打造你的第一件作品
现在你已经了解了Blender的基础知识,是时候开始创建你的第一件作品了。以下是一些简单的步骤:
- 确定主题:选择一个你感兴趣的主题,如一个简单的物体或场景。
- 创建基本形状:使用Blender的基本形状来创建你的主题。
- 编辑形状:使用编辑工具来调整形状,使其更符合你的主题。
- 添加细节:使用多边形网格和细分工具来添加更多的细节。
- 应用材质和纹理:为你的作品添加材质和纹理,使其更加生动。
- 渲染:使用Blender的渲染引擎来渲染你的作品。
通过以上步骤,你将能够创建出你的第一件Blender 3D建模作品。记住,实践是学习的关键,不断尝试和练习,你会越来越熟练。祝你创作愉快!
